Collusive Agreements
Arrangements between firms or countries to limit competition, set prices, or regulate market entry, often considered illegal or anti-competitive in many jurisdictions.
Prisoner's Dilemma
A situation in game theory where two individuals acting in their own self-interest do not produce the optimal outcome for either party.
Oligopolies
Market structures characterized by a small number of firms controlling a large majority of the market share and having significant impact on prices and production.
